Due to multiple factors, expect to potentially pay more when booking in January. For low rates, March can be a great choice for travel to Reykjavik. Flights to Reykjavik from Montreal in March are about C$ 1,099 on average during March, but can be found for as low as C$ 698.
A simple way to save on the total cost of your ticket is to fly from Montreal to Reykjavik in the morning. If you’re flexible enough to do this you can expect to save up to 17% on your trip compared to booking a flight at noon.
